<TABLE WIDTH="90%" CELLSPACING=0 CELLPADDING=0 ALIGN=CENTER><TR><TD>Quote, originally posted by Mugen_DC2R »</TD></TR><TR><TD CLASS="quote">I already have Mugen Intake, Toda header, Apex N1 exhaust w/no cat, Toda B, Bored TB, Port and polish head and IM, and other little things. And also Apex'i Power FC.
My car is not tunned yet. I know tunning is everything. Just because i have a Power FC, I want to put all my mods in b4 tunning, to squeeze every bit of power on stock bottom end, because tunning power FC is expensive. I asked 2 dyno shops which have the software for tunning power FC, they quote me 800-900 bucks for fully tune. So i will only want to get it tune once.</TD></TR></TABLE>
Well ****, if you're that far along then it may be beneficial to get the pulley set. The crank pulley does not have a harmonic balancer and some have said that it could cause worn bearings, crankshaft, etc. Mine have been on for well over two years and I haven't had any problems though.
